Praxis Dr. Bearmann is a record label active during the 1990s, based in the German underground music scene. The label focused on releasing experimental and industrial music on vinyl format, operating as part of the broader European avant-garde and noise music community of that era. Between 1996 and 1997, the label released three notable LPs, including "Seeking Sensation Scale Music" and "New European Order" in 1996, followed by "War Against Society" in 1997. These releases reflected the label's commitment to challenging, confrontational sonic territories characteristic of industrial and experimental music scenes.
